smart glass, also known as PDLC (Polymer Dispersed Liquid Crystal) glass, is a revolutionary technology that is transforming the way we design and utilize indoor and outdoor spaces. This innovative material offers a unique blend of functionality, versatility, and aesthetic appeal, making it a game-changer in the world of architectural and interior design.
At its core, smart glass operates on the principles of liquid crystal technology. When an electrical current is applied, the liquid crystal molecules within the glass align, allowing light to pass through. Conversely, when the current is turned off, the molecules become randomly dispersed, creating a frosted or opaque effect that provides privacy and light control.
The Advantages of Smart Glass
1. Versatility: smart glass can seamlessly transition between transparent and opaque states, allowing for dynamic control over light, privacy, and ambiance. This makes it an ideal solution for a wide range of applications, from office partitions and bathroom enclosures to windows and glass walls.
2. Energy Efficiency: By regulating the amount of light and heat that passes through, smart glass can significantly improve a building's energy efficiency. This translates to reduced heating and cooling costs, as well as a smaller carbon footprint.
3. Improved Privacy: The ability to switch between transparent and opaque modes gives users the power to control their privacy, creating a more comfortable and secure environment.
4. Aesthetic Appeal: Smart glass offers a sleek and modern aesthetic, blending seamlessly with various architectural styles and design schemes. Its ability to transform the appearance of a space can enhance the overall visual appeal and create a sense of sophistication.
Why Use Smart Glass?
Smart glass is a versatile solution that can be employed in a wide range of settings, from commercial to residential applications. In the office environment, smart glass partitions and windows can help create more dynamic and adaptable workspaces, allowing for better light control, privacy, and collaboration. In bathrooms, smart glass enclosures can provide a sense of openness while maintaining privacy as needed.
